It was an ignominious start for NASCAR’s Cup Series ahead of the Daytona 500 on Feb. 15. The Clash was originally scheduled for Sunday, Feb. 1, but the massive snowstorm in North Carolina kicked the race to Monday and eventually to Wednesday. Yet the four-day delay didn’t even save NASCAR from the elements.
The NASCAR Cup Series begins unofficially with the Cook Out Clash on Feb. 4 at Bowman Gray Stadium following a couple postponements for weather. Once on Sunday, then moved to Monday, the now-Wednesday Clash is a non-points paying race to give teams a chance to get back to the track once before the season starts officially in Daytona.
William Byron led Hendrick Motorsports with a second-place run while Alex Bowman joined him in the top 10, finishing 10th. Starting from the pole , Kyle Larson led 67 laps early on before relinquishing. Byron also found his way to the point prior to the halfway break, leading 14 laps.
